  6. Also, check out the OL.

    Everyone along the line - other than Stanley Bryant - is 26 or younger. If you take out Hardrick, who isn't starting right now, they're all 25 or younger. Assuming we don't make any coaching changes going into next season - they are going to have a lot of time to row together. 

  7. Assuming everyone continues to play as we have come to expect, we're going to have to make some cost/benefit decisions in our secondary. Johnny Adams will be an expensive second contract. Chris Randle is one of our best players but has had injuries pile up a little - do we re-sign him?

    Bruce Johnson isn't going anywhere for at least a couple years. Solid HB's are hard to find. Good vet to have back there. And he previously signed an extension through the 2018 season.

    But Fogg, Frederick, and Roberts are all great finds and are all under contract for at least next season, maybe also to 2018.  

    DLine has a smaller window of our known starters. Cummings will be hard to resign. He's a big contract - we may need the cap room. Shologan is older, and I have no idea what contract length he signed for, but his body should still hold up for a couple more years. Westerman has one year on his contract after this one, we'll see what happens over the next year and a half. Cole looks like he's a good find, but has already been in and out of the line up with injury. Green will hopefully learn to put his athleticism to good use - he's been very hit or miss in limited time. I agree that Martin looks like an intriguing signing. Corney has slipped into the background a bit after a very loud training camp, which isn't necessarily a bad thing. 

    Love our LBs. Starters and depth. Wild, Bass, and Leggett aren't going anywhere. We love them, they love us. Knox and Waggoner are exciting ST'rs. 

    The fact is, "Dynastys" are built in the post-season. If they can carry our offense to the Grey Cup, and Walters can keep scouting to replenish the older vets (especially along the line, which isn't complete as is), they have some serious potential here.
